Summary

Defense Secretary Pete Hegseth reversed a 1965 policy barring segregation in defense contractor facilities, contradicting his confirmation claims of not being racist.

He has prioritized eliminating DEI initiatives, canceling military observances like MLK Day and Holocaust remembrances, and purging nonwhite male leaders.

The Pentagon’s anti-DEI campaign mistakenly flagged Enola Gay bomber photos for deletion because of the word "gay."

Critics link Hegseth’s actions to his far-right Christian nationalist beliefs and hiring of 26-year-old Kingsley Wilson, who promotes neo-Nazi theories, as deputy press secretary.
